Searched refs:phys_to_virt (Results 51 - 75 of 150) sorted by relevance

123456

/linux-master/arch/s390/mm/
H A Dmaccess.c152 void *ptr = phys_to_virt(addr);
/linux-master/drivers/iommu/intel/
H A Ddebugfs.c204 struct pasid_dir_entry *dir_entry = phys_to_virt(pasid_dir_ptr);
341 pgtable_walk_level(m, phys_to_virt(dma_pte_addr(pde)),
407 dir_tbl = phys_to_virt(pasid_dir_ptr);
452 pgtable_walk_level(m, phys_to_virt(pgd), agaw + 2, 0, path);
H A Dpasid.h74 return phys_to_virt(READ_ONCE(pde->val) & PDE_PFN_MASK);
/linux-master/arch/sparc/include/asm/
H A Dpage_64.h156 #define phys_to_virt __va macro
/linux-master/drivers/iommu/amd/
H A Damd_iommu.h113 return phys_to_virt(__sme_clr(paddr));
/linux-master/arch/s390/kernel/
H A Dmachine_kexec.c66 phys_to_virt(prefix + __LC_FPREGS_SAVE_AREA), 512);
/linux-master/drivers/net/ethernet/marvell/octeontx2/nic/
H A Dqos_sq.c103 put_page(virt_to_page(phys_to_virt(pa)));
135 put_page(virt_to_page(phys_to_virt(pa)));
/linux-master/drivers/char/agp/
H A Dparisc-agp.c202 asm("lci 0(%1), %0" : "=r" (ci) : "r" (phys_to_virt(pa)));
285 io_pdir = phys_to_virt(readq(info->ioc_regs+IOC_PDIR_BASE));
/linux-master/arch/loongarch/mm/
H A Dkasan_init.c269 void *start = (void *)phys_to_virt(pa_start);
270 void *end = (void *)phys_to_virt(pa_end);
/linux-master/arch/alpha/kernel/
H A Dsetup.c374 if ((void *)initrd_end > phys_to_virt(PFN_PHYS(max_low_pfn))) {
379 phys_to_virt(PFN_PHYS(max_low_pfn)));
1313 car = *(vuip) phys_to_virt (0x120000078UL);
1328 sc_ctl = *(vulp) phys_to_virt (0xfffff000a8UL);
1361 cbox_config = *(vulp) phys_to_virt (0xfffff00008UL);
/linux-master/drivers/iommu/
H A Dsun50i-iommu.c566 return (u32 *)phys_to_virt(pt_phys);
578 u32 *installed_pt = phys_to_virt(installed_pt_phys);
640 pte_addr = (u32 *)phys_to_virt(pt_phys) + sun50i_iova_get_pte_index(iova);
664 page_table = (u32 *)phys_to_virt(pt_phys);
747 page_table = phys_to_virt(pt_phys);
H A Drockchip-iommu.c554 dte_addr = phys_to_virt(dte_addr_phys);
561 pte_addr = phys_to_virt(pte_addr_phys);
664 page_table = (u32 *)phys_to_virt(pt_phys);
748 return (u32 *)phys_to_virt(pt_phys);
887 pte_addr = (u32 *)phys_to_virt(pt_phys) + rk_iova_pte_index(iova);
1104 u32 *page_table = phys_to_virt(pt_phys);
/linux-master/drivers/usb/musb/
H A Dtusb6010_omap.c138 buf = phys_to_virt((u32)chdat->dma_addr) + chdat->transfer_len;
262 dma_map_single(dev, phys_to_virt(dma_addr), len,
266 dma_map_single(dev, phys_to_virt(dma_addr), len,
/linux-master/kernel/dma/
H A Dswiotlb.c272 void *vaddr = phys_to_virt(start);
539 tbl_vaddr = (unsigned long)phys_to_virt(mem->start);
591 vaddr = phys_to_virt(paddr);
917 memcpy(vaddr, phys_to_virt(orig_addr), size);
919 memcpy(phys_to_virt(orig_addr), vaddr, size);
1793 set_memory_decrypted((unsigned long)phys_to_virt(rmem->base),
/linux-master/arch/parisc/kernel/
H A Dpci-dma.c445 flush_kernel_dcache_range((unsigned long)phys_to_virt(paddr), size);
451 unsigned long addr = (unsigned long) phys_to_virt(paddr);
/linux-master/arch/m68k/mm/
H A Dmotorola.c300 virtaddr = (unsigned long)phys_to_virt(physaddr);
466 high_memory = phys_to_virt(max_addr) + 1;
/linux-master/arch/sh/include/asm/
H A Dio.h286 #define phys_to_virt(address) ((void *)(address)) macro
289 #define phys_to_virt(address) (__va(address)) macro
/linux-master/drivers/scsi/
H A Datari_scsi.c319 memcpy(atari_dma_orig_addr, phys_to_virt(atari_dma_startaddr),
346 dst = phys_to_virt(phys_dst);
/linux-master/arch/alpha/mm/
H A Dinit.c136 phys_to_virt(original_pcb_ptr);
/linux-master/arch/arm64/kvm/
H A Dva_layout.c69 tag_lsb = fls64((u64)phys_to_virt(memblock_start_of_DRAM()) ^
/linux-master/arch/arm/mach-hisi/
H A Dhotplug.c275 hi3xxx_set_cpu_jump(cpu, phys_to_virt(0));
/linux-master/include/asm-generic/
H A Dio.h1009 #ifndef phys_to_virt
1010 #define phys_to_virt phys_to_virt macro
1011 static inline void *phys_to_virt(unsigned long address) function
/linux-master/arch/powerpc/platforms/powernv/
H A Dopal-imc.c119 pmu_ptr->mem_info[i].vbase = phys_to_virt(baddr);
/linux-master/arch/parisc/include/asm/
H A Dio.h9 #define phys_to_virt(a) __va(a) macro
/linux-master/arch/arm64/kvm/hyp/nvhe/
H A Dsetup.c279 .phys_to_virt = hyp_phys_to_virt,

Completed in 414 milliseconds

123456